Stickerman Museum, 1991
This suite of 12 stickerpoems (stickers by Piermario Ciani and Vittore Baroni; collages by Vittore Baroni) relates to an exhibition to take place in 1992 at the "Stickerman Museum," Viaregio, Italy. It will be an international historic review of Adhesive Art. -- Source of annotation: Marvin or Ruth Sackner.
